Being a student of the first batch of BITS School of Management (BITSoM), I came to Mumbai with an intriguing mindset since it was unclear what was at stake to be offered, especially in the initial days. The decision to be a part of the founding class was due to two main reasons, the legacy of BITS, Pilani, and the core committee that constituted BITSoM, and they surpassed my expectations and made my decision worthwhile with every step.

Right from hosting us in a luxurious place at the heart of the city, the journey of the first month was a complete surprise. In the pandemic, even though classes were scheduled online, the effort taken by them to ensure students were able to meet each other and interact with all safety precautions, opened us to varied conversations that helped in networking right from day one. Also, through ensuring a diverse founding batch each candidate brings in a different perspective and unique strengths that helped during our discussions over courses like Business Statistics, Marketing Management, etc.

With respect to the framework of the curriculum, I find the timings very flexible without overloading but rather providing sufficient times to reflect upon the class. The quality of professors from the top universities, and the design of the course content with more emphasis on case studies, discussions, and practical problems, help me understand the subjects in a way that wouldn't have been possible through other means. The WAW (Winning at the Workplace) courses are light and find a huge impact on the overall development of me as a business aspirant. Through this, the topics that aren't covered in any other business school, but necessary in the design of an MBA graduate, on the whole, are introduced, and learning seems much more fun.

The orientation week at the start gave a fundamental outlook of what my two years at BITSoM would look like, and it was promising. My interactions with the members of the admission committee, the program head, the placement committee proved worthwhile and they were easily approachable along with giving their inputs and assurance of valuable connections. The grading pattern which is unique for every course is customized in such a way that they test us in the areas of 'maximum & necessary takeaways', which encourages us to understand concepts and proportionally score.

Overall, the first month is something that put a smile on and instilled confidence in my choice with immense learning that set a great foundation.

The BITS School of Management has been offering good for placements to its MBA graduates. Check out the table for more details on BITS School of Management placements 2023 to 2025 given below: 

Particulars

Placement Statistics (2023)

Placement Statistics (2024)

Placement Statistics (2025)

the highest package

INR 50.10 LPA

INR 50 LPA

INR 32.5 LPA

Average package

INR 23.85 LPA

INR 23.41 LPA

INR 21 LPA

Top 10% students average package

INR 37.02 LPA

INR 31.88 LPA

INR 29.11 LPA

Top 30% students average package

INR 30.42 INR

INR 28.86 INR

INR 27.45 LPA

Top 50% students average package

INR 28.17 INR

INR 27.64 INR

INR 25.64 LPA

Median package

INR 23 INR

INR 24 INR

INR 20.52 LPA

Total students accepted PPOs

37

41

NA
